Effective investment planning functions as the cornerstone of any kind of effective wealth-building technique, needing careful assessment of individual situations, economic objectives, and time horizons. The process begins with a comprehensive assessment of current economic position, consisting of income streams, existing properties, and future obligations that may impact investment planning capacity. Expert advisors frequently stress the value of developing clear, measurable goals that align with individual conditions and risk tolerance levels. This fundamental endeavor enables investors to create organized strategies that can adjust to changing market conditions while maintaining focus on desired outcomes. This thorough evaluation procedure examines website numerous dimensions of risk, including market volatility, credit quality, liquidity constraints, and concentration levels across different asset classes and geographic regions. Professional risk assessment entails both measurable measures, such as standard deviation and value-at-risk calculations, and qualitative factors including management quality, competitive positioning, and regulatory environments. The evaluation process needs to also take into account correlation relationships between different financial instruments, as apparently diversified portfolios may exhibit unexpected focus amid market stress periods.
